The Basement Water Removal Process: What to Expect

At our company, we believe that a proper process is key to successful basement water removal. That’s why we take the time to thoroughly inspect your property, identify the source of the leak or flood, and develop a customized plan to remove the water and prevent future damage. Our team of technicians is IICRC certified and equipped with the latest equipment to ensure a safe and efficient process.

Step 1: Inspection and Assessment

We’ll start by inspecting your basement to find out the extent of the damage and identify the source of the leak or flood. Our team will use spec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ture and assess the damage.

Step 2: Water Removal

Once we’ve identified the source of the problem, we’ll use our advanced equipment to remove the standing water from your basement. Our goal is to dry your basement as quickly and efficiently as possible.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the water has been removed, we’ll use specialized equipment to dry and dehumidify your basement.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and mold growth.

Step 4: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We’ll use EPA-registered disinfectants to sanitize and disinfect your basement, ensuring that it’s safe for you and your family to occupy.

Step 5: Restoration and Repair

Finally, we’ll work with you to restore and repair any damaged areas of your basement, including drywall, flooring, and other affected parts.

Warning Signs You Need Basement Water Removal

Catching these signs early can save you thousands of dollars in repairs and prevent bigger problems down the line. Don’t ignore the warning signs, contact us today to schedule a consultation and prevent basement water removal from becoming a costly disaster.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Strong, unpleasant odors in your basement can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. Don’t ignore these odors, they can be a sign of a more serious problem.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age or flooding. If you notice any changes in your flooring, contact us immediately to schedule a consultation.

Water Stains on Walls and Ceilings

Water stains on your walls and ceilings can be a sign of a leak or flood. Don’t ignore these stains, they can lead to further damage and mold growth.

Unusual Sounds or Sights

Unusual sounds or sights in your basement, such as dripping water or mineral deposits, can be a sign of a more serious problem. Contact us today to schedule a consultation and prevent basement water removal from becoming a costly disaster.

Visible Water Damage

Visible water damage, such as puddles or standing water, can be a sign of a more serious problem. Don’t ignore these signs, contact us today to schedule a consultation and prevent basement water removal from becoming a costly disaster.

High Humidity Levels

High humidity levels in your basement can be a sign of hidden moisture and mold growth. Don’t ignore these signs, contact us today to schedule a consultation and prevent basement water removal from becoming a costly disaster.

Basement Water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Minor leak in a small area Yes No DIY solutions can be effective for small leaks.
Major flood in a large area No Yes Professionals have the equipment and expertise to handle major floods.
Hidden moisture behind walls No Yes Professionals have the specialized equipment to detect hidden moisture.
Standing water in a crawl space No Yes Professionals have the equipment and expertise to safely remove standing water from crawl spaces.
Water damage to electrical systems No Yes Professionals have the expertise to safely repair electrical systems damaged by water.
High humidity levels in a finished basement No Yes Professionals have the equipment and expertise to safely remove moisture from finished basements.

Basement Water Removal Cost in Mount Holly, NC

The cost of basement water removal can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Mount Holly, NC. Our estimates are based on a thorough inspection and assessment of your property, and we’ll work with you to develop a customized plan to meet your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Removal and Dr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ed.
Sanitizing and Dis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of disinfectants needed, and equipment used.
Restoration and Repair $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, and materials used.
Dehumidification and Ventilation $500 – $2,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of service.
Moisture Detection and Inspection $100 – $500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ed, and duration of service.
Emergency Response and Cleanup $200 – $1,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and equipment needed.
